I also had this problem whilst using MD2.
What you need to do is go to the pull down menu in MD at the top of the list
there is "microdot" highlight that and other menu appears, go to "mail download
manager". This will/should list all your mail on your ISP ( provided your on-line:-)
and normally it will be the one at the top of the list that is causing the log jam you
can select this and delete it you should then be able to down load the rest as usual
